Detailed Engineering Specifications

Precision-manufactured to tight tolerances, this 316 stainless steel stock sheet measures 0.701 inches thick, 21 inches in length, and 40 inches in width. The 316 alloy provides exceptional resistance to pitting and crevice corrosion in aggressive environments, making it ideal for marine, chemical processing, and food-grade applications requiring lubrication. Its inherent strength and non-magnetic properties further enhance its suitability for demanding industrial settings.

Mechanical Properties

Tensile Strength75,000 psi (515 MPa)
Yield Strength30,000 psi (205 MPa)
Elongation in 2 in.40% min
HardnessRockwell B95 max

Chemical Composition

Carbon (C)0.08% max
Chromium (Cr)16.0 - 18.0%
Nickel (Ni)10.0 - 14.0%
Molybdenum (Mo)2.0 - 3.0%
